Obituary
Elaine Ruth Schuette was born on August 1, 1935, in Plato, Minnesota. She was the daughter of Emil and Martha (Elling) Schuette. Elaine was baptized as an infant on Aug. 8, 1935, by Rev. R. L. Ehlen, and was later confirmed in her faith as a youth on April 10, 1949, by Rev. C. E. Mix both at St. John’s Lutheran Church in Plato, Minnesota. She received her education in Glencoe and was a graduate of the Glencoe High School Class of 1953.
Elaine made her home in Plato, Minnesota. She worked for 33 years at 3M in manufacturing. Elaine retired on November 3, 1993. She was a life-long member at St. John’s Lutheran Church in Plato, Minnesota.
Elaine’s enjoyments in life included counted cross stitch, needlework, gardening, and bowling. She grew up on the farm, which was very special to her. She also lived by a creek and spent a lot of time relaxing there as well. Elaine especially cherished the time spent with her friends and family.
Elaine passed away peacefully on Wednesday, June 09, 2021, at St. Mary’s Hospital in Rochester, Minnesota, at the age of 85 years.
